Isomeric photoluminescent lead(II) coordination polymers based on designed pyridinecarboxylate ligands by Xin Zhang; Jiankai Cheng; Feng Chen; Mingling Sun; Yuangen Yao is a Materials Science article available to read on EtoBox.

The hydrothermal reaction of Pb(OAC)2•3H2O with the flexible multidentate ligand 5-(pyridin-2-ylmethoxy)isophthalic acid (H2L1) or 5-(pyridin-4-ylmethoxy)-isophthalic acid (H2L2), respectively, afforded two new metal-organic frameworks, [Pb2L12]n (1) and [Pb2L22]n (2). The single-crystal X-ray analysis shows that 1 is a two-dimensional (2D) layered structure, whereas 2 is a three-dimensional (3D) pillar-layered network. Both of them exhibit strong yellow photoluminescence upon excitation 366 nm at room temperature.
